The Jamestown Red & Green will square off against the Rush-Henrietta Royal Comets at 7:30 p.m. on Friday. One thing working in Jamestown's favor is that they have posted at least 55 points every time they've taken the court this season.
Last Wednesday, Jamestown didn't have too much trouble with Frontier as they won 76-58. The Red & Green haven't had any issues with the Falcons recently, as the game was their eighth consecutive win against them.
Meanwhile, winning is always nice, but doing so behind a season-high score is even better (just ask Rush-Henrietta). They had just enough and edged Fairport out 85-82. The victory almost wasn't to be: the Royal Comets were down 52-38 in the third quarter.
Rush-Henrietta pushed their record up to 17-1 with the win, which was their 11th straight at home dating back to last season. The wins came thanks in part to their offensive performance across that stretch, as they averaged 72.0 points over those games. As for Jamestown, their victory bumped their record up to 13-2.
